ZIP code 07450 covers Ridgewood, New Jersey, with a population of about 26,076 and a median household income of $217,250.

Where 07450 is

Ridgewood, New Jersey — the area the Census Bureau draws for this ZIP code. ZIP codes are sets of delivery routes rather than areas, so this is the Census approximation of one, not a Postal Service boundary.
